Have you checked for local storage sites, or more rural ones? It can be quite cheap to store a car there, 20-30 quid a month or so. The type of place that does caravan storage. One near me wanted something like 20 quid a month to store a vehicle in a locked barn, 15 quid to store it in a yard open to the elephants.

When I was living in Reading, the local lock 'n' store would keep a car outside in a locked compound for about 30 quid a month, and at another place you could rent a shipping container for about the same. You could at least try such a place for a couple of months while you cast around for a better solution. Even if it's 30 mins drive out into the sticks, it's better than flogging the truck in a hurry only to think up a solution a few days later ;-)
